UK Bitcoin Mining Farms: A Comprehensive Overview344


The UK, despite its relatively small size compared to global mining powerhouses like China and the US, boasts a nascent but growing Bitcoin mining industry. While it doesn't hold the same scale of operations, several factors are contributing to its potential for expansion. These include a relatively stable regulatory environment (compared to some jurisdictions), access to renewable energy sources, and a skilled workforce in related technological fields. However, the industry faces challenges, including high energy costs and the increasingly complex computational requirements of Bitcoin mining.

Unlike countries where massive, centralized mining farms dominate the landscape, the UK's Bitcoin mining operations are more fragmented. Large-scale industrial operations are less common than smaller-scale facilities, often focusing on utilizing surplus energy or leveraging specific advantages like access to hydro or wind power. This decentralized approach offers resilience against sudden regulatory changes or power grid failures. Furthermore, many miners in the UK operate smaller-scale setups, often as a side hustle or part of a larger portfolio of crypto-related activities. This contrasts with the image of massive server farms consuming vast amounts of electricity; the UK scene is characterized by more distributed, often more environmentally conscious, mining practices.

Pinpointing the exact number and location of all Bitcoin mining farms in the UK is difficult. Much of the industry operates with a degree of privacy, understandably cautious about revealing the location of expensive equipment vulnerable to theft or damage. However, we can analyze the landscape by considering several key factors:

Factors influencing the location of UK Bitcoin mining farms:
Energy Costs: The price of electricity is a critical factor. Areas with lower electricity tariffs, particularly those with access to renewable sources like hydropower or wind power, are more attractive. This often leads to farms being located in regions with less densely populated areas, benefiting from lower business rates and potentially more favourable planning permissions.
Cooling Requirements: Bitcoin mining generates significant heat. Locations with readily available and cost-effective cooling solutions (either naturally cool climates or access to efficient cooling systems) are crucial for operational efficiency and minimizing equipment wear.
Connectivity: High-speed, reliable internet connectivity is essential for miners to remain connected to the Bitcoin network and participate in consensus. Areas with robust fiber optic infrastructure are preferred.
Regulatory Environment: While the UK's regulatory environment is relatively favourable compared to some countries, variations in local planning regulations and business rates can influence location choices. Areas with clear and consistent regulatory frameworks are preferable to those with ambiguous or frequently changing rules.
Security: The security of mining equipment is paramount. Locations offering robust physical security measures are prioritized, often necessitating strategic choices regarding access and surveillance.

Types of UK Bitcoin mining operations:

The UK's mining scene isn't solely comprised of large-scale operations. A significant portion consists of:
Small-scale individual miners: Many individuals participate in mining using relatively modest setups, often at home or in smaller commercial spaces. This represents a significant portion of the UK's overall hashing power, albeit spread across many smaller units.
Specialized data centres: Some data centres are incorporating Bitcoin mining into their operations, leveraging existing infrastructure and expertise in power management and cooling. This often involves partnerships with renewable energy providers.
Companies focused on mining infrastructure: Several companies are developing and deploying specialized hardware and software for Bitcoin mining, supporting the industry's growth by providing essential services and technology.


Challenges faced by UK Bitcoin mining farms:

Despite the potential, several significant challenges hinder the expansion of Bitcoin mining in the UK:
High Energy Costs: While some areas benefit from renewable energy sources, overall energy prices in the UK can be relatively high compared to some other countries, impacting profitability.
Competition from larger mining pools: The UK's relatively smaller mining capacity means it faces stiff competition from larger mining pools concentrated in regions with cheaper energy and more favourable regulations.
Regulatory uncertainty: Although the UK's regulatory approach to cryptocurrencies is considered more progressive than some others, future changes in regulations could impact the industry's stability and growth.
Environmental concerns: The environmental impact of Bitcoin mining, particularly concerning energy consumption, is a growing concern, potentially leading to tighter regulations or community resistance.


In conclusion, while a definitive list of UK Bitcoin mining farms is unavailable due to the industry's partially opaque nature, the UK possesses a dynamic and evolving Bitcoin mining sector. It's characterized by a mix of small-scale individual operations and larger, more specialized ventures strategically leveraging renewable energy sources and technological expertise. The future of Bitcoin mining in the UK will depend on continued technological innovation, a balanced regulatory approach, and effective strategies to address the industry’s environmental footprint.
